Shopping

Inver offers shopping at Hannah McGuinness, a charming store located 16.1km away. If you're up for a drive, Surfworld Bundoran is 19.3km away, perfect for surf gear. For a larger experience, check out Quayside Shopping Centre, situated 43.5km from Inver, featuring diverse shops and entertainment.

Recreation

Experience the beautiful Donegal Golf Club, just 9.7km from Inver, where you can enjoy a challenging round of golf amidst stunning landscapes. For a fun family outing, head to Sandfield Pitch and Putt Course, located 17.7km away, offering adventure and sports for all ages.

Another great option is Bundoran Golf Club, situated 19.3km from Inver, where you can immerse yourself in the outdoor vibes while playing a round of golf in a picturesque setting.

Adventure

At the Lakeside Centre, 17.7km from Inver, enjoy camping amidst nature, perfect for families and outdoor enthusiasts. Hike the Gleniff Horseshoe, located 27.4km away, and take in breathtaking scenery. For water sports, head to Gartan Outdoor Adventure Centre, 45.1km from Inver, where adventure awaits.

Nightlife

In Inver, the nightlife is enriched by nearby venues like Hawks Well Theatre, 45.1km away, and Amharclann Ghaoth Dobhair, 46.7km away. Both theaters offer a blend of romance, entertainment, and cultural experiences, making for an enchanting evening out.

  • Donegal Castle: Nestled 11.3km from Inver, Donegal Castle offers a glimpse into Ireland's rich history. The castle, with its stunning architecture and romantic ambiance, invites visitors to explore its beautiful grounds and learn about the legendary O'Donnell clan.
  • Rossnowlagh Beach: Located 12.9km from Inver, Rossnowlagh Beach is a picturesque stretch of sand perfect for relaxation and beach vibes. Known for its surf-friendly waves and scenic views, it's an ideal spot for sunbathing, swimming, or enjoying a leisurely stroll along the shore.
  • Abbey of Donegal: Situated 11.3km from Inver, the Abbey of Donegal is a remarkable ruin steeped in culture. This historic site reflects the area's monastic heritage, offering a peaceful atmosphere for contemplation and exploration of its storied past.

Best time to go to Inver

The best time to visit Inver can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Inver falls in July, when vis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Inver falls in January,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January41.4°F (5.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
February41.9°F (5.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
March43.3°F (6.3°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
April46.8°F (8.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
May50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June55.6°F (13.1°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
July57.6°F (14.2°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
August57.2°F (14.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ly HighSlightly High
September54.9°F (12.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
October50.7°F (10.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age
November45.7°F (7.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owSlightly Low
December42.6°F (5.9°C)Light RainMostly CloudySlightly LowAverage

What's the seasonal weather like in Inver?
The hottest months are usually July and August with an average temp of 56°F, while the coldest months are January and February with an average of 42°F. Average annual precipitation for Inver is 59 inches.
